Patient admitted due to failure of total hip. Underwent revision. For the T84.090- code, would the correct 7th character be an S. The failure is a sequela of the original implant or would it be D for subsequent encounter since patient had surgery and is now being followed by rehab?

I'm second guessing myself and it's driving me nuts, so any help is appreciated.
 
The failure is not sequela it is its own new event. So surgical treatment for the complicTion is initial active treatment of the complication and gets an A
